本文深入解析了VPN客户端的工作原理,揭示了其在网络安全中的重要作用。通过加密数据传输、隐藏真实IP地址等手段,VPN成为保护用户隐私和数据安全的隐秘守护者。
本文目录导读:
随着互联网的普及和信息技术的发展,网络安全问题日益凸显,VPN(虚拟专用网络)客户端作为一种重要的网络安全工具,在保护用户隐私和数据安全方面发挥着至关重要的作用,本文将深入解析VPN客户端的原理,帮助读者了解这一网络安全的隐秘守护者。
VPN客户端概述
VPN客户端是一种软件程序,它允许用户通过公共网络(如互联网)建立一个安全的连接到远程服务器,进而实现数据传输和访问远程资源,VPN客户端具有以下特点:
1、隐私保护:通过加密用户数据,防止数据在传输过程中被窃取和篡改,保障用户隐私安全。
2、访问限制突破:VPN客户端可以绕过地域限制,让用户访问受限的网络资源。
3、数据传输安全:VPN客户端采用加密算法对数据进行加密,确保数据在传输过程中的安全性。
VPN客户端原理
1、加密技术
VPN客户端的核心原理在于加密技术,加密技术可以将原始数据进行加密处理,使其成为难以破解的密文,常见的加密算法有AES、DES、RSA等,以下为加密技术的基本流程:
(1)客户端与服务器建立连接:客户端通过发送请求与服务器建立安全的连接。
(2)协商加密算法:客户端和服务器协商选择一种加密算法。
(3)生成密钥:客户端和服务器共同生成一个密钥,用于加密和解密数据。
(4)加密数据:客户端使用密钥对数据进行加密,然后将加密后的数据发送到服务器。
(5)解密数据:服务器接收加密数据后,使用相同的密钥进行解密,恢复原始数据。
2、隐蔽传输
VPN客户端通过以下方式实现数据的隐蔽传输:
(1)数据封装:VPN客户端将原始数据封装成特定的格式,使其在传输过程中难以被识别。
(2)IP地址伪装:VPN客户端使用服务器IP地址替换客户端真实IP地址,从而隐藏用户真实位置。
(3)流量混淆:VPN客户端在传输过程中对数据进行加密和压缩,使网络流量难以被分析和识别。
3、VPN协议
VPN客户端采用不同的VPN协议来实现数据传输,常见的VPN协议有PPTP、L2TP/IPsec、IKEv2、OpenVPN等,以下为几种常用VPN协议的简要介绍:
(1)PPTP(点对点隧道协议):PPTP是最早的VPN协议之一,易于配置,但安全性较低。
(2)L2TP/IPsec(Layer 2 Tunneling Protocol/IPsec):L2TP/IPsec结合了L2TP和IPsec的优点,具有较高的安全性。
(3)IKEv2(Internet Key Exchange version 2):IKEv2是一种相对较新的VPN协议,具有快速连接、自动重连等特点。
(4)OpenVPN:OpenVPN是一种开源的VPN协议,具有高度的可定制性和安全性。
VPN客户端作为一种网络安全工具,在保护用户隐私和数据安全方面发挥着重要作用,通过加密技术、隐蔽传输和VPN协议等原理,VPN客户端为用户提供了安全、便捷的网络连接,随着网络安全的日益重视,VPN客户端的应用将越来越广泛,了解VPN客户端原理,有助于我们更好地利用这一工具,保护网络安全。